My name is Ashley Draper
I’m a Lead UX Writer and Content Designer who turns complex systems into clear, usable experiences. I work at the intersection of product, design, and AI—shaping language, flows, and content frameworks that help people understand what’s happening and what to do next.
My work spans UX content, conversational AI, and enterprise content systems. I partner closely with designers, PMs, engineers, and accessibility teams to bring clarity to ambiguity and make sure our products communicate with intention.
